In this role, you can expect:

  • To facilitate, coordinate and document detailed business requirements regarding the business change agenda (project or work package).
  • To work directly with the relevant IT development team or cross functionally as appropriate to articulate and ascertain the feasibility of the business change and mediate cross functionally regarding potential solutions.
  • To aide in the development of new solutions to meet business change requirements.
  • To assist internal customers in the management and development of their business processes to create efficiency and value.
  • To assist in the management of key IT projects, work packages from their inception to ensuring they are completed:
  • to the agreed timescales and milestone plan
  • with the desired deliverables of the appropriate quality
  • achieving the appropriate benefits schedule
  • report writing: this will incorporate writing the business terms of reference, writing the business requirements documentation – in readiness for the developers to commence coding, project highlight reporting etc.
  • testing: to assist as and when required
  • Working with the Service Delivery team regarding service transition
  • To support the Squad in both the maintenance and support of existing systems to meet (or exceed) Service Level Agreements (SLAs)
